Hello Hemalatha,

Did you check the source system connection via rsa1? did you maintain the partner profile and port number in we20 and we21? please check table rsbasidoc for the source system. in this table the entry must be active and also in we20 the partner profile must be in active status.

Hello

The problem is with the call to the Source System from the BW system.

I suggest you to get the RFC connection fixed first.

Maintain the host-name (FQDN) and the IP address of the Source System in the BW server hosts file.

Check whether you can get a successful ping from the BW machine.

If the host-name (also FQDN) in the RFC is not working then check whether the RFC is successful with the IP address in the Target Host field under Technical Settings.

Lastly make sure the User maintained in the RFC has proper authorizations.

Hi,

Can you  check via TCODE SMMS   > what is the value for the rdisp/mshost (MS server name)?

SAP Note 18679 suggests that error messages like "Unable to determine host address: NiHostToAddr failed..." are caused due to local names are too long.
